Colon Cancer Stages and How Staging Works:

Colon Cancer Stages and How Staging Works:
Source: everydayhealth

Staging describes how far colon cancer has traveled from its original starting point in the bowel wall and whether it has reached nearby lymph nodes or distant organs in other parts of the body away from the colon itself in ways that fundamentally change what treatment is needed and what outcomes are realistically possible.

The TNM staging system used by oncologists worldwide evaluates three specific factors which are tumor depth through the bowel wall layers, lymph node involvement in the surrounding tissue, and metastasis meaning spread to distant organs like the liver or lungs. Colon cancer stages zero through four represent the combined result of this three factor evaluation rather than a single simple measurement and understanding each component of the staging assessment helps patients make sense of the pathology language that appears in their medical reports after surgical treatment has been completed and analyzed.

Stage Zero:

Stage zero colon cancer is also called carcinoma in situ and represents cancer cells confined entirely to the innermost lining of the colon wall without any penetration into deeper tissue layers beneath that surface lining where lymphatic vessels and blood vessels capable of carrying cells to other locations begin to appear. This earliest possible finding is almost exclusively discovered through routine colonoscopy screening rather than through symptoms because stage zero colon cancer produces no noticeable physical symptoms in the vast majority of people who have it at this genuinely early point in cancer development before the abnormal cells have acquired the biological capacity to invade surrounding tissue.

Treatment at this stage typically involves local removal during colonoscopy itself or minimally invasive surgery without the need for chemotherapy or radiation making this the most favorable possible finding in the complete colon cancer staging spectrum and the finding that makes a compelling case for consistent adherence to recommended screening schedules beginning at age 45 for average risk individuals.

Stage One:

Stage one colon cancer has grown through the innermost lining into the deeper muscle layers of the colon wall but has not yet reached the outer surface of the colon or spread to any nearby lymph nodes that the surgical team removes and sends to pathology during the resection procedure that treats the primary tumor and provides definitive staging information simultaneously.

Colon cancer stages one findings carry genuinely favorable treatment outcomes with surgery typically representing the primary and often only treatment required without additional chemotherapy for most patients whose pathology confirms clean surgical margins and not concerning high risk features that might indicate elevated recurrence risk in the years following surgical treatment completion and recovery. The key distinction separating stage one from stage two is how deeply the cancer has grown through the colon wall layers rather than whether lymph nodes are involved which remains the most significant prognostic factor separating stage two from stage three in the complete staging framework.

Stage Two:

Stage two colon cancer has spread through the whole thickness of the colonic wall and might have grown into adjacent tissue but has not yet reached any adjacent lymph nodes that would show cancer cells have used the lymphatic system as a pathway for wider spread throughout the body outside the original tumor site. Because some stage two patients receive chemotherapy following surgery while others do not depending on particular pathology characteristics including tumor grade, bowel perforation before or during treatment, microsatellite instability status, and other high risk features that oncologists individually assess, colon cancer stages two situations entail more nuanced treatment choices than earlier ones.

Based on these other pathological characteristics, the survival results for stage two colon cancer differ considerably within the stage itself; as such, the stage number by itself provides an incomplete picture of prognosis that calls for the whole pathological report to properly interpret for any given patient. 

Colon Cancer Stages Survival Overview Table:

Stage Cancer Location Lymph Nodes Distant Spread Five Year Survival Primary Treatment
Stage zero Inner lining only None involved None present Over 99 percent Local removal
Stage one Muscle layers None involved None present 90 to 95 percent Surgery alone
Stage two Full wall thickness None involved None present 72 to 85 percent Surgery possible chemo
Stage three Any depth Nodes involved None present 53 to 89 percent Surgery plus chemo
Stage four A Any depth Any status One distant site 20 to 35 percent Multimodal treatment
Stage four B Any depth Any status Multiple sites 5 to 15 percent Systemic treatment

 

Colon Cancer Stages Warning Signs by Stage:

Recognizing which symptoms correspond to different stages of colon cancer development helps people understand why earlier stage cancers are so often discovered through screening rather than symptoms and why waiting for symptoms before seeking evaluation consistently results in later stage diagnosis that carries more intensive treatment requirements and less favorable outcome statistics across population studies

  • Stage zero and stage one colon cancer produces virtually no noticeable symptoms in most people which is precisely why routine colonoscopy screening beginning at age 45 exists as the primary detection method for early colon cancer stages before symptoms ever develop to prompt medical evaluation and why completing recommended screening without waiting for symptoms is the single most important preventive action available
  • Stage two colon cancer can start producing mild and easily disregarded symptoms including occasional changes in bowel habits, brief abdominal discomfort that comes and goes, or unexplained fatigue that most people ascribe to nutritional causes, stress, or the general demands of busy daily life rather than investigating medically through appropriate clinical evaluation with a primary care physician
  • More often than not, stage three colon cancer causes visible and persistent symptoms including major bowel habit changes lasting more than a few weeks, rectal bleeding may or may not be painless, stomach pain different from previous digestive discomfort, and unintentional weight loss calling for quick medical examination rather than ongoing self-management at home.
  • Stage four colon cancer often causes more overt systemic symptoms that show distribution to distant organs including considerable and unexplained weight reduction over weeks, ongoing and increasing exhaustion interfering with everyday functioning, jaundice manifesting as yellowing of the skin and eyes if liver involvement has occurred, or respiratory symptoms if lung metastases have developed alongside the primary colorectal disease
  • Regardless of age, any symptom mix including continuous digestive changes lasting beyond a few weeks, inexplicable weight loss, rectal bleeding of any type, and extreme tiredness presenting together calls for quick medical assessment. Colon Cancer Stages and Recurrence Monitoring:

Surviving initial colon cancer treatment does not mean the monitoring work is finished because recurrence risk persists meaningfully across the years following treatment completion with the highest concentration of recurrence risk typically falling within the first three years after finishing active treatment regardless of which colon cancer stage was treated initially.

Regular surveillance through colonoscopy performed at defined intervals, CT scanning of the chest, abdomen, and pelvis, and blood tests measuring CEA tumor marker levels forms the monitoring framework that catches recurrence at the earliest possible point when treatment options remain most effective and least burdensome for the patient experiencing disease return after initial successful treatment. The specific frequency and total duration of surveillance monitoring following treatment for different colon cancer stages varies by initial stage severity with higher stage cancers requiring more intensive and prolonged monitoring schedules that patients must understand clearly and commit to completing consistently even when they feel entirely well during the surveillance years following active treatment completion.

Colon Cancer Stages and Personalized Treatment Decisions:

Modern oncology increasingly moves beyond staging alone toward molecular and genetic tumor profiling that provides crucial additional information guiding treatment decisions well beyond what stage number alone reveals about the individual biological characteristics of each patient’s specific cancer at the molecular level that determines treatment sensitivity and resistance patterns.

Microsatellite instability status, KRAS and BRAF mutation testing, HER2 amplification assessment, and other molecular markers now routinely inform decisions about which chemotherapy regimens are most likely to benefit specific patients, which immunotherapy options represent genuine treatment opportunities based on tumor immune characteristics, and which targeted therapies address specific molecular vulnerabilities present in individual tumors rather than applying identical treatment protocols to everyone sharing the same colon cancer stage number designation.

Patients across all colon cancer stages benefit from understanding that their stage number is an important but genuinely incomplete description of their cancer and that molecular profiling increasingly shapes the truly personalized treatment approach that modern colorectal oncology delivers to patients at experienced specialized cancer centers with comprehensive tumor profiling capabilities available as standard practice.

FAQ’s

1. What is the most important factor that determines colon cancer stages? 

Lymph node involvement represents the single most significant factor separating favorable from less favorable colon cancer stages because the presence of cancer cells in nearby lymph nodes indicates the cancer has successfully accessed the lymphatic system as a pathway for potential wider spread beyond the original tumor location in the colon wall tissue.

2. Can colon cancer stages change or be revised after surgery is completed? 

Yes staging is frequently refined and sometimes changed after surgical pathology results return from the laboratory because pre-operative imaging provides estimated clinical staging while surgical pathology examining the actual removed tissue specimen and all associated lymph nodes provides definitive pathological staging. Some patients are upstaged after surgery when pathology reveals lymph node involvement that was not visible or suspected on pre-operative imaging examinations performed before the surgical procedure.

3. Are colon cancer stages survival statistics accurate predictions for individuals? 

Population survival statistics describe average outcomes across very large patient groups studied over time rather than predicting individual outcomes for specific patients with unique circumstances. Many factors beyond stage number including overall health status, tumor molecular characteristics, treatment response patterns, access to specialized care, and individual biology influence outcomes in ways that population statistics simply cannot capture for any specific person navigating this diagnosis in their own unique clinical and personal context.

4. Does stage four colon cancer always mean no cure is possible for patients?

Not always and this is an important nuance that many patients and families are not aware of when they receive a stage four diagnosis. Some stage four colon cancer patients with limited metastatic disease confined specifically to the liver or lungs achieve genuine long term disease free survival through aggressive surgical removal of metastases combined with systemic chemotherapy at specialized centers with experienced multidisciplinary teams. Colon cancer stages four outcomes vary considerably based on the extent, number, and location of metastatic deposits alongside individual tumor biology characteristics.

5. How are colon cancer stages detected and confirmed before and after surgery? 

CT scanning of the chest, abdomen, and pelvis provides the primary pre-operative staging information giving oncologists an estimated clinical stage before treatment begins while colonoscopy confirms the primary tumor location and characteristics. Definitive colon cancer stages are confirmed only through careful pathological examination of the surgically removed tissue specimen and all associated lymph nodes rather than through imaging studies alone which cannot assess lymph node involvement at the cellular level required for accurate staging.
